It's strangely satisfying when the "this will probably never happen" test case finds a problem during development.
I had tests for deleting that were like
create item a
create item b
delete item a via the code under test
assert item a is gone
assert item b is still there
I thought maybe the whole bit with item b was excessive, but sure enough one day I accidentally fucked something up and deleted all the items, and the test pointed it out before the bad code left my local machine.
